Cozy Pumpkin Bread with Cream Cheese Swirl

A quick and easy homemade fall recipe featuring tender pumpkin bread with a luscious cream cheese swirl that adds a silky, tangy surprise.

Ingredients

  • 1 3/4 cups (220g) all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 1/2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ground cloves
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ground ginger (optional)
  • 1 cup (200g) gran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up (100g) packed light brown sugar
  • 1/2 cup (120ml) vegetable oil
  • 2 large eggs, room temperature
  • 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
  • 1 cup (240g) canned pumpkin puree
  • 8 ounces (225g) cream cheese, softened
  • 1/4 cup (50g) granulated s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9×5-inch loaf pan with butter or non-stick spray and lightly dust with flour.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da, baking powder, salt, cinnamon, nutmeg, cloves, and ginger.
  3. In another bowl, whisk granulated sugar, brown sugar, and vegetable oil until smooth. Add e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ition, then stir in vanilla extract and pumpkin puree.
  4. Gently fold the dry ingredients into the wet mixture using a spatula. Stop as soon as the flour disappears to keep the bread tender.
  5. Using an electric mixer, beat cream cheese with sugar, egg, and vanilla extract until smooth and creamy.
  6. Pour half of the pumpkin batter into the prepared pan. Dollop the cream cheese mixture evenly over the batter. Top with the remaining pumpkin batter. Gently swirl the cream cheese through the batter with a knife or skewer to create a marbled effect.
  7. Bake for 55-65 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with a few moist crumbs. Check at 50 minutes to avoid overbaking.
  8. Let the bread cool in the pan for 15 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

[‘Use room temperature eggs and cream cheese for smooth blending.’, ‘Do not overmix the batter to keep the bread tender.’, ‘Swirl cream cheese gently to maintain visible marbling.’, ‘Tent with foil if crust browns too quickly.’, ‘Slice with a serrated bread knife gently to keep swirl intact.’, ‘For gluten-free, substitute all-purpose flour with a 1:1 gluten-free baking flour blend.’, ‘For dairy-free, use plant-based cream cheese and coconut oil.’, ‘Add 1/2 cup chopped nuts or chocolate chips for extra texture.’, ‘Flavors deepen after a day; making ahead is recommended.’]
